Germany beat Ivory Coast to reach World Cup knockouts

Germany advanced to the World Cup knockout stage for the first time since 2014, with substitute Deniz Undav scoring twice in a 2‑1 comeback win over Ivory Coast in Toronto on Saturday.

Franck Kessie opened the scoring from close range in the 30th minute, giving Ivory Coast an early lead, but Undav struck a volley midway through the second half and later added a late injury‑time goal to secure the victory.
